This site is the starting point for anyone wishing to purchase my books which are based on my real life experiences! The first book is entitled 'Greenshields - A Glasgow Cop'.The second book is entitled 'Greenshields a Glasgow Cop 2'. They are factual accounts of my career in Strathclyde Police. From walking the beat in the East End of Glasgow to becoming a C.I.D officer and Drugs Squad officer, arresting housebreakers, murderers, rapists, robbers, drugs dealers,terrorists and many, many more criminals. It is earthy and laced with humour. Glasgow Evening Times:Shettleston-born Willie who lives in East Kilbride,had a remarkable career with the force.He spent much of it with "E" Division which covers his beloved East End,rose to the rank of detective and graduated to the Drugs Squad. Over a coffee in a Glasgow pub, he's frank about why he wrote the first book and is now working on its follow-up. "I have so much knowledge of criminality in Glasgow inside my head,I don't want it to be forgotten,if I didn't write it down it could have been lost forever,that would have been a terrible waste,quite unforgivable.Everything is factual". Willie comes across in the books as being all too human. The second book Greenshields a Glasgow Cop 2 will be available from Friday 7 December 2007.
